    Dungeons & Dragons: The Fantasy Adventure Board Game, released in 2002 by Parker Brothers, a division of Hasbro, is based on the role-playing game Dungeons & Dragons (D&D) by Wizards of the Coast. The game is distributed in the European market only.

    Dragon Magic is an adventure module published by TSR in 1989 for the Dungeons & Dragons fantasy role-playing game, specifically the Dragonlance campaign setting.
